Miles between Jersey City, NJ and Fort Payne, AL

There are
863 mi
from Jersey City, NJ to Fort Payne, AL

That's the driving distance. It would take 16 hours 12 mins to go from Jersey City, New Jersey to Fort Payne, Alabama.

The flight distance (direct flight from Jersey City, NJ to Fort Payne, AL) is 770.18 mi.

863 mi = 1,388.57 kms